WNC Announces Spring Term Dean’s List

WNC Announces Spring Term Dean’s List

Author: Photo courtesy of Western Nevada College.

Western Nevada College is delighted to announce that 396 students are on the Spring 2023 Dean’s List.

To earn the academic distinction of being recognized on WNC’s Dean’s List, students must complete at least 12 units during the semester and accumulate a grade point average of 3.50 or higher.
